Roulette vs Sports Betting: The Variance is Different
Here’s the thing. In sports betting, you can lose ten bets in a row and still be up overall if you pick the right odds. Roulette is different. The house edge is baked in. On a European wheel, it’s 2.7%. On an American wheel, it’s 5.26%. Avoid American roulette. It’s a trap. I don’t care if it looks fun. The extra zero kills you over time.
But the upside is speed. You can place a bet and know the result in 30 seconds. No waiting for a football match to finish. No VAR decisions. Just a ball and a wheel. What is the best strategy for UK roulette in 2026?
There isn’t one. Martingale, Fibonacci, all that stuff? It doesn’t work. Table limits exist. You’ll hit a losing streak and blow your bankroll. The best strategy is to pick a low house edge game (European or French roulette), bet small, and hope you get lucky. That’s it. Anyone who tells you different is selling a system.
